Taiwan: whether or not social news reporter is happy
Chao from China Times discusses the role of social news reporters in media. His judgement is that newspapers’ bosses like but don't give enough value to social news reporters compared with political news reporters. (zh)

Taiwan: DPP PK China Times
ESWN puts together reports concerning Yu Shyi-kun, the chairman of the Democratic Progressive Party in Taiwan, order that all DPP central members shall not answer questions from the newspaper China Times anymore.
